Timeline

From a photocopier to Parliament.

1990

Founded

A hundred members, a manifesto, and a borrowed photocopier in a Manchester back room.

1999

First MSPs/AMs

Two seats in the Scottish Parliament, three in the National Assembly for Wales.

2010

First MP

Caroline Lucas wins Brighton Pavilion. The single Green vote in Westminster, for fourteen years.

2019

Climate emergency

Verdant councillors lead the first UK council to declare a climate emergency. Hundreds follow.

2024

Four MPs

A historic election. Bristol Central, Brighton Pavilion, Waveney Valley, North Herefordshire.

2026

75,000 members

A new record. The fastest-growing party in Britain, and we're only getting started.
